Performance

This is where the Hot 20S shines. The Helio G96 chipset is a substantial upgrade over the G25/A22 in the Hot 20i. Expect significantly faster app loading times, smoother multitasking, and better gaming performance on the Hot 20S. The Hot 20i will handle basic tasks adequately, but will struggle with demanding applications.

Battery Life

Both phones likely feature a 5000mAh battery, offering excellent battery life. However, the Hot 20S's 18W fast charging is a significant advantage over the Hot 20i's 10W charging, allowing for quicker top-ups.

Frequently Asked Questions

❓ Is the Infinix Hot 20i good for gaming?
The Hot 20i can handle basic games, but don't expect smooth performance on demanding titles. The Hot 20S is a much better choice for gaming.
❓ How much faster is the Hot 20S compared to the Hot 20i?
The Hot 20S is significantly faster, roughly 2-3 times faster in benchmark tests and noticeably smoother in everyday use due to the superior chipset.
❓ Does the Hot 20S support 5G?
No, neither the Infinix Hot 20i nor the Hot 20S support 5G connectivity. They both rely on 4G LTE.
